npm 包 itermcolors-to-hex 使用教程

阅读时长 5 分钟读完

介绍

npm 是一个包管理器,旨在使开发者更轻松地使用和共享代码。其中,itermcolors-to-hex 是一个 npm 包,用于将 iTerm 配色方案中的颜色转换为十六进制码,使得在开发过程中更容易地使用这些颜色。

我们知道,颜色在 Web 开发中占据了非常重要的地位,而在 iTerm 中调色板中存储的颜色是以 RGB、CMYK 等值表示的。它们可以用于终端下打印文本,但不方便在开发中使用。itermcolors-to-hex 就是这样一个库,它将 iTerm 配色方案中的颜色值转换为十六进制颜色码。

安装

要使用 itermcolors-to-hex,您需要先安装 npm。然后,在命令行中使用以下命令来安装该库:

使用方法

安装 itermcolors-to-hex 后,您就可以在您的代码中使用它。首先,您需要将 iTerm 配色文件导入您的代码中,这里以 .itermcolors 后缀的 macOS 配置文件为例。通过使用 Node.js 的 fs 模块,您可以轻松地将文件中的颜色值提取出来,并使用 itermcolors-to-hex 将其转换为十六进制码。

-- -------------------- ---- -------
----- ---------- - -----------------------------

----- -- - --------------
----- - ------- - - ------------------------------

----- -------- - ---------------------------------------

----- ------ - --------------------
  --------- -- ------------
  ------------ -- -------------------------
  ----------- -- ---- -- -
    ----- -------- - ----- - ---
    -- --------------------------------- -
      ----- --- - ------------- ----
      ----- ----- - ----------------- ----
      ------ - ---- ----- --
    -
    ------ -----
  --
  ------------ -- ---- --- -----
  -------------- ---- -- -
    ------ - -------- ---------- --------- --
  -- ----

----- --------- - ---------------------
  ---------- -- ---------------
  ------------- -- ----- --- ------

这段代码将 iTerm 配色文件中的颜色值转换为十六进制码,并存储在 hexColors 数组中。

示例

以下是一个完整的示例,展示了如何使用 itermcolors-to-hex 来将 macOS iTerm 配色文件中的颜色值转换为十六进制码。在这个示例中,我们将使用 chalk 库来在终端上打印彩色文本。

-- -------------------- ---- -------
----- ---------- - -----------------------------

----- -- - --------------
----- - ------- - - ------------------------------
----- ----- - -----------------

----- -------- - ---------------------------------------

----- ------ - --------------------
  --------- -- ------------
  ------------ -- -------------------------
  ----------- -- ---- -- -
    ----- -------- - ----- - ---
    -- --------------------------------- -
      ----- --- - ------------- ----
      ----- ----- - ----------------- ----
      ------ - ---- ----- --
    -
    ------ -----
  --
  ------------ -- ---- --- -----
  -------------- ---- -- -
    ------ - -------- ---------- --------- --
  -- ----

----- --------- - ---------------------
  ---------- -- ---------------
  ------------- -- ----- --- ------

------------------------------------------- ----------
------------------------------------------- ----------
------------------------------------------- ----------
------------------------------------------- ----------
------------------------------------------- ----------

输出结果如下:

总结

itermcolors-to-hex 可以帮助您更轻松地在 Web 开发中使用 iTerm 配色方案中的颜色。它是一个简单易用的 JavaScript 库,使用它可以很容易地将 RGB、CMYK 等值转换为十六进制码。本篇文章详细介绍了如何安装和使用 itermcolors-to-hex,并提供了一个完整的示例,供读者参考。希望本文能够为前端开发者提供有价值的指导和帮助。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/5f743654a9b7065299ccbc62

纠错
反馈